Heidelberg University is Hiring an Assistant soccer coach Near Tiffin, OH

Assists Head Coach with all aspects of Women's Soccer team operation.

SUPERVISION RECEIVED : Reports directly to Head Coach.

SUPERVISION EXERCISED : The Assistant Coach will be responsible for student workers and team managers

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ES :

The Assistant Coach provides administrative, instructional, and recruiting support services to the athletic program under the direction and supervision of the Head Coach at Heidelberg University.

Responsibilities include but are not limited to :

Recruiting quality student-athletes capable of competing at the NCAA level Recruiting student-athletes capable of achieving academic success at a competitive academic institution Achieving competitive results that demonstrate athletic excellence Providing leadership in the personal development of student-athletes by projecting a positive and professional image Helping to design a competitive schedule that maximizes student-athlete development and performance Demonstrating excellent writing, speaking, and listening skills Developing and sustaining positive relationships with alumni and friends of the program Aiding in the planning and implementation of practice and competition schedules Participating and assisting in fund-raising activities Exhibiting the highest professional standards and ethical behavior with adherence to NCAA, Ohio Athletics Conference, University, and Athletics Department standards Aiding and planning of team travel and recruit visits Performing other duties as assigned by the Head Coach

Compensation Information : $7000 annual stipend with academic year meal plan and housing provided. Additional compensation may be available from camps.
